Georgia Tech interested in McNair WR Quintavious Graham

Georgia Tech has shown a recent interest in McNair wide receiver Quintavious Graham, coach Roderick Moore said.

“Georgia Tech Coach BJ [Brian Jean-Mary] called me asking about our wide receivers, and he knew Louisville had already offered Quintavious, so he wanted to know a little bit more about him,” he said.

Graham, 6-foot-1, 168 pounds, plays wide receiver and safety for the Mustangs but is primarily being recruited as a wide receiver.

Graham has offers from Louisville, Wisconsin and Oregon.
